Fluminense is a famous sporting club from Rio de Janeiro, it's main focus always being football. Despite being a considerable club, they've won only two national titles (1970 & 1984) since that competition began in 1959, and a national cup in 2007. However, they do have an impressive history in the prestigious Rio State Championship, winning it on thirty occassions - a record surpassed only this year by their rivals Flamengo. Some players of note from Fluminense include their top scorer Valdo, who netted 314 goals in 401 matches; the goalie Castilho, who represented the club for 17 years, went to 4 world cups, and had 255 clean sheets in 696 matches; the famous Rivellino who scored 3 goals at the World Cup for the 1970 team; and Torres, who captained that same legendary team.
